The Montreal Canadiens drop their second-straight game in embarrassing fashion to the lottery-contending Buffalo Sabres. The loss against the Maple Leafs was expected, but this one is going to make things tense in Montreal very quickly.

Andrew Berkshire is joined by former pro hockey player and current advocate for changing hockey culture to embrace LGBTQ+ people; Brock McGillis, and cohost of the 2 Goalies 1 Mic podcast; Duane Steinel.

Kyle Okoposo had his best game in years, is he finally back to the high level power forward Buffalo thought they were getting?

Don Granato has his team playing skilled, aggressive hockey that's fun to watch, and they anticipated the Canadiens' style to perfection. Could the Sabres be much better than advertised?

A familiar pattern is already setting in for the Canadiens, which has been around for multiple seasons, is there any way to fix it?

Speaking of problems lasting multiple seasons, the Canadiens have among the worst special teams play in the league over the last several seasons, the powerplay is the most ugly, but the penalty kill isn't special either, what's the plan? What are the hallmarks of successful teams in those areas?
